- How Long Have You Practiced Criminal Law?
An important question to ask is how long the lawyer has been practicing criminal law. This will give you an indication of the lawyer’s experience and knowledge when defending a case in court.
Make sure the lawyer has specific expertise in the type of criminal law you need legal help for. For example, if you are arrested for a white-collar crime, make sure the best attorneys have handled white-collar cases before.
- What Are Your Educational and Professional Credentials?
Those considering a criminal defense attorney should ask about the lawyer’s schooling and how long they’ve been practicing. It is important to discover if the lawyer has graduated from an accredited law school and has taken any post-graduate courses in their field.
Additionally, inquire about any awards, certifications, or special recognitions they have received and the number of years of experience in criminal law. This information is paramount to ensure the attorney is competent and knowledgeable in the field of criminal defense.
- How and How Often Will We Communicate?
It is important to establish clear communication with your lawyer to ensure they have the most up-to-date information and are able to craft the best defense strategy for your case when you’re being charged with a crime.
Ask your lawyer how often they prefer to update you on the process and what strategies they plan on pursuing. Ask how they recommend you reach out to them with updates or questions, such as through phone calls, email, text messages, or in-person meetings.
- How Long Will the Process Be?
Depending on the complexity of the criminal defense lawsuit, the process may take months or even years. Ask your lawyer their best estimate and consider what legal ramifications may arise if the process runs longer than expected.
Furthermore, ask which tasks are necessary to complete the process and when they will likely happen. This way, you can ensure that the lawyer is doing everything they can to speed up the proceedings. If you have a fast-approaching court date, make sure to bring this up to your lawyer ASAP.
- How Much Will My Defense Cost?
You should ask for a detailed estimate, which should include the respective fees for the lawyer, court costs, expenses associated with experts hired to defend you, and any other miscellaneous costs.
When reviewing the estimate, you should also inquire as to what is and isn’t included in the total. Additionally, ensure you and your attorney have a clear agreement of what types of payment are accepted, such as paying in full, installment payments, flat fees, payment plans, and whether a retainer is required.
